Genesee County Friend of the Court Conducting Back to School Blitz

The Genesee County Friend of the Court will be conducting a Friend of the Court Back to School Blitz from September 3, 2019 through September 20, 2019. During this time Friend of the Court Deputies will be conducting a number of enforcement efforts focused on cases with outstanding arrearages and noncustodial parents with civil bench warrants.

During this Blitz, the Friend of the Court deputies and caseworkers will focus on collecting monies owed to custodial parents, many who are at or below the federal poverty level, in an effort to provide for children as they begin the 2019/2020 school year. Individuals with active civil bench warrants can avoid arrest by contacting the Genesee County Friend of the Court at (810) 257-3300. Anyone appearing at Friend of the Court offices and who attempts to resolve their unpaid child support obligations will be given immunity.
